CarComplaints.com Notes: Ford significantly updated the Fusion for the 2010 model year. We wish they hadn't
Throttle body issues have led to a ton of reports about a sudden deceleration and loss of power while driving. Ford issued a “customer satisfaction program” in March 2014 that, unsurprisingly, has left very few customers satisfied.
2010 is also the year we started seeing complaints about the power steering failing. Throttle and steering failure? Yeah, that’s why this is a clunker.

The steering makes a rubbing noise when you turn at low speeds. Less to no sound at higher speeds. Ford dealer says it needs a new steering unit ($1600) as the power steering assist is likely failing. Sounds like any issue with steering requires replacement due to the sealed steering mechanism Ford used. I don't want to spend this kind of money, but based on what I have read, if the power steering assist fails, you will have trouble steering and may crash. Seems like this should fall under the same category for the 2011+ Fusions that had a steering recall.
